Psychiatric mental health facility care offers a structured level of treatment for people experiencing severe emotional crises. This type of environment often includes 24/7 medical supervision , medication management , and a range of therapeutic interventions , such as group therapy . Admission to a mental health institution is typically necessary when an person presents a risk to themselves or those around them, or is not able to manage safely in a outpatient setting. It's crucial to remember that psychiatric care are meant to be restorative and frequently part of a broader healing plan.

Being a Mental Health Patient
Navigating the system as a person can be a profoundly challenging experience. It’s often a period marked by considerable distress , as you grapple with the diagnosis while and adjusting to a structured environment that may feel confining. The focus shifts to stability , and that necessitates several therapies, including pharmaceutical support , individual therapy sessions , and group activities . It’s not always comfortable, and feelings of isolation are common .
- Establishing trust with the medical staff is vital for improvement.
- Understanding the treatment plan can alleviate anxiety .
- Advocating for yourself is important .

Assisting a Emotional Patient: Dealing With Hospital Treatment
When a loved one is receiving institutional treatment for a emotional condition, it can be difficult . Understanding how to support them, and understand the facility’s systems, is vital . Families often be uncertain about communication with the medical team , visitation rules , and the course of treatment . Learning from the care team and community resources can be incredibly beneficial during this sensitive situation. Remember that understanding and ongoing assistance are extremely important for the patient’s well-being and your own emotional health as well.
